How Our Weekend Water Removal Service Works
Our Weekend Water Removal service is designed to provide you with a quick and effective solution to water damage emergencies. Here’s an overview of our process:
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our technicians will arrive at your property to conduct a thorough inspection and assessment of the water damage. They will identify the source of the water damage and find out the extent of the damage to your property.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ract the water from your property, including wet vacuums and pumps.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, including air movers and dehumidifiers.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our technicians will clean and sanitize your property to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ria.
Step 5: Restoration
Our technicians will work with you to restore your property to its original condition, including repairing or replacing damaged materials.

Weekend Water Removal Cost in Milton, MA
The cost of Weekend Water Removal in Milton, MA, can vary depending on the severity and extent of the damage to your property. Our technicians will provide a free estimate after conducting a thorough inspection and assessment of the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water to be extracted and the size of the affected area. |
| Structural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the damage to the structure of the property. |
| Content Drying | $500 – $2,000 | The amount of contents to be dried and the type of materials affected. |
| Dehumidification and Ventilation | $100 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the level of moisture to be removed. |
| Sanitizing and Cleaning | $500 – $2,000 | The extent of the damage and the type of materials affected. |
